The up-and-down Colorado Rockies are slated to send Juan
Nicasio to the mound on Thursday afternoon as they close out their MLB betting
series in Atlanta. Nicasio (3-1, 4.10 ERA) has taken the ball for the Rockies seven times this season, with his team managing to pick up the win in five of those contests. Against the Royals last time out the righthander tossed eight shutout innings while giving up just three hits in a victory. Nicasio has struck out 30 batters over 41 2-3 innings while walking 10 this
season. Tim Hudson (7-6, 3.57 ERA) starts for the Braves at home on
Thursday afternoon, and he cruised to a win over the Orioles in his most recent
trip to the mound (three runs on eight hits over six innings of work). Hudson is 3-1 with a no-decision over his last five trips to the mound, but
he hasn't been a very lucrative option for Braves supporters over the past
couple of months – Atlanta has just four wins over his last 10 outings. Overall Hudson has allowed three or fewer earned runs in eight of his last 10
starts. The Braves will be trying to avoid looking ahead to the weekend when they
meet the Rockies on Thursday – Atlanta travels up to Philadelphia for a
three-game set against the division-leading Phillies starting Friday. If Atlanta could catch Philly in the division they'd improve their World Series
